Stahp!!!! You're doing it wrong.

I keep seeing people at the gym doing their resistance training all wrong.

Bicep curls turning into ab workouts, TuT thrown out the window in lieu of freight training a heavy weight up and down like you have a bad case of the shakes.

My training partner and I have a saying and moto when it comes to weight training.

"There is no shame in dropping down in weight (if you start at a higher weight) form and TuT should not be sacrificed."

If you start to twist in the wrong direction or lose your locked in core. There is nothing to be gained if you continue the rest of the workout like this.

Something good TuT promotes is the full range if motion. All too often you see bench presses where arms barely even make it to 90 degrees and the speed of the reps look like they are going for a speed record. Slow it down and get full extensions and contractions.

So stahp doing it wrong and start doing it right, you will start to see more results and feel the full effect of the workout.
